an award-winning short film by Kurt Kuenne

“Validation” is a fable about a parking attendant who validates not only a coupon for 2 hours free parking, but also the person holding the ticket. It is about the magic that happens when you give loving words and positive encouragement – when something you say helps a person realize how wonderful they are. Starring TJ Thyne & Vicki Davis. Writer/Director/Composer – Kurt Kuenne. Winner – Best Narrative Short, Cleveland Int’l Film Festival and more.

ezine20091125_gratitudeGratitude is the feeling of thankfulness for what you have been given. Gratitude means having the attitude that you are grateful even through hard times when life around you is stressful and uncertain. We can all use a little more gratitude in our lives to share our appreciation for what we have and those we love.
